New Jersey Mayor John Roth said he apologized to his employee after passing out drunk in her empty bed.

that he took off his pants and passed out in her empty bed without her permission, he said in an interview this week.

Roth said he apologized to the employee for his behavior. The Mahwah mayor, a retired communications executive, said he believed the whole episode to be a private matter. The employee, whom NorthJersey.com has decided not to identify, declined to comment.in New Jersey's halls of power. A working group of women political leaders and advocates has formed to hear from women via an online survey about workplace sexual harassment in the Garden State political realm.

In an interview in his third-floor office in Mahwah Town Hall, Roth confirmed that he attended the party and had “too much to drink.”Asked whether he took his pants off before getting into the employee’s bed, he said, “Yes, that’s true.”The township attorney and Council President David May declined to comment Wednesday.
